Cecil Arthur Gray 1904–1993 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 29 Feb 1904

Birth Location: Methwold, Swaffham, Norfolk, England

Death Date: 26 Mar 1993

Death Location: Wakefield, West Yorkshire, England

Father: Elijah Gray

Mother: Sarah Bumphrey

Spouse(s): Ida Wardman

Children(s): Leslie Gray

The story of Cecil Arthur Gray began in 1904 in Methwold, Swaffham, Norfolk, England. In 1911, Cecil Arthur Gray resided in Methwold, Swaffham, Norfolk, England. In 1939, Cecil Arthur Gray resided in Wakefield, West Yorkshire, England. Cecil Arthur Gray married Ida Mary Wardman, and had children including Leslie Gray, Mary Gray, Olive Gray. Cecil Arthur Gray passed away in 1993 in Wakefield, West Yorkshire, England.
